Understanding the Rise of Niche-Themed Slot Games

The shift towards niche themes in slot development aligns with broader trends in entertainment industries, where audiences seek content that resonates personally or culturally. According to industry analysis from H2 Gambling Capital, thematic innovation now accounts for over 45% of new slot releases, with niche themes representing a significant segment of this growth.

Developers are increasingly mining popular hobbies and cultural discourses to develop targeted content. This strategic focus not only broadens the appeal but also enhances user engagement through familiarity and emotional resonance. The fishing genre is a particularly illustrative case, blending leisurely pastime motifs with traditional gambling mechanics in a way that appeals to both enthusiasts and casual players.

The Significance of Recreational Themes in Slot Design

Recreational themes like fishing, gardening, or travel serve more than mere aesthetic purposes; they foster emotional bonds between the player and the game. This is crucial in an environment where players have abundant choices, and differentiation becomes a competitive edge.

For instance, a well-designed fishing-themed slot game leverages visual elements such as tranquil lakes and detailed maritime symbols, combined with familiar gaming features like free spins, bonus rounds, and progressive jackpots. These thematic components are crafted to evoke relaxation and nostalgia, which correlates with increased session durations and player loyalty.
